Cost of Living: Masonville, NY vs Cordele, GA

Housing

The housing market plays a significant role in determining the cost of living.

Metric Masonville Cordele
Housing Index 90.0 85.0
Median Home Price $133,000 $150,000
Average Rent (2 BR Apartment) $1120 $900
Average Rent (2 BR House) $1190 $864.8

Housing Comparison: Masonville vs Cordele

  • The median home price in Cordele is higher at $150,000, compared to $133,000 in Masonville.
  • In Cordele, the rental for a two-bedroom apartment stands at $900, while it is $1,120 in Masonville.

Utilities

The cost of utilities such as electricity, natural gas, and other services can significantly impact the overall cost of living.

Metric Masonville Cordele
Electricity Price $26.08 $15.53
Natural Gas Price $18.13 $27.53
Other Utilities $250 $200

Utilities Comparison: Masonville vs Cordele

  • Electricity costs are higher in Masonville at $26.08 per kWh, compared to $15.53 in Cordele.
  • Cordele experiences higher natural gas costs at $27.53 per unit, with costs at $18.13 in Masonville.
  • Other utility costs are higher in Masonville at an average of $250, compared to Cordele with $200.
